Output 7ae2591d848f52933e6f8971e4c644533c49c9124f74b2ca7bb26de494162f27:21

value
86425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 514dd479382aba5ed8998387f3a57869968f737a OP_EQUAL
address
396utoZ6YBo9Tpz1yRaHLHcNjxhy8e2r7G
transaction
7ae2591d848f52933e6f8971e4c644533c49c9124f74b2ca7bb26de494162f27
spent
true